Full Description
1865, Habershon and Pite. Now part of College of Technology. Tudor Gothic villa (style of William Burn) entirely in rich red brick, including dressings, relieving arches and hoodmoulds. Asymmetrical, with dominant south-east tower and ogee spire, machicolated brick cornice, Perpendicular panelling to door. Central bay window canted on ground floor, connected to rectangular 1st floor by mouldedbrick squinches. South-west entrance porch (gable behind remodelled). East and west flanks with crow-stepped gables and dormers. Shallow court to north, with wings ending in massive crow-stepped chimneybreasts.
